#cc8464 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c8464 is composed of 80% red, 51.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 51%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 18.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 59.6%. #cc8464 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#990900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#cc8464 color description : Moderate orange.

#cc8464 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cc8464 has RGB values of R:204, G:132,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.51,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13403236.

Shades and Tints of #cc8464

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070402 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c8464

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9694 is the less saturated color, while #fc7234 is the most saturated one.
